Reduced memory consumption esp. when sharpening is off

This commit is contained in:
Oliver Duis
2011-04-25 20:11:31 +02:00
parent 051d34a21c
commit c66bd4317d
7 changed files with 36 additions and 37 deletions

View File

@@ -124,7 +124,7 @@ void Crop::update (int todo) {
double radius = sqrt (double(SKIPS(parent->fw,skip)*SKIPS(parent->fw,skip)+SKIPS(parent->fh,skip)*SKIPS(parent->fh,skip))) / 2.0;
double shradius = params.sh.radius;
if (!params.sh.hq) shradius *= radius / 1800.0;
cshmap->update (baseCrop, cbuffer, shradius, parent->ipf.lumimul, params.sh.hq, skip);
cshmap->update (baseCrop, shradius, parent->ipf.lumimul, params.sh.hq, skip);
cshmap->forceStat (parent->shmap->max, parent->shmap->min, parent->shmap->avg);
}